WebAn annuity is a type of investment contract that pays you income at regular intervals, usually after retirement. Bond. A bond is a certificate you receive for a loan you make to a company or government (an issuer). In return, the issuer of the bond promises to pay you interest at a set rate and to repay the loan on a set date. Canada Savings ...
